Transaction 584516e13d00a69137c539ae8b5364c1344ad009ccc63b2c2844ea18510e8330

1 Input
2 Outputs
  • 584516e13d00a69137c539ae8b5364c1344ad009ccc63b2c2844ea18510e8330:0
  • value  19935
    address  1nLZhk4QJ4inqbBtpXFW3Fc9SHPJ2qARt
  • 584516e13d00a69137c539ae8b5364c1344ad009ccc63b2c2844ea18510e8330:1
  • value  1041668
    address  bc1q3t9ft5n9zqex80vvns5vcedxwuexpte4vgjxyv